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to

Step 1: Prepare the Risotto Base
In a non-stick pan,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at. Sauté 1 finely chopped shallot and 2 minced garlic cloves for 1-2 minutes until softened and fragrant. Add 1 cup of chopped mushrooms and cook for another 1-2 minutes until they begin to brown. This aromatic base sets the stage for your creamy Parmesan risotto.

Step 2: Toast the Rice
Stir in 1 cup of Arborio rice and cook for 1 minute, allowing the rice to absorb the flavors. Pour in ½ cup of white wine, stirring well, and let it simmer until nearly absorbed, about 2-3 minutes. This toasting process enhances the nutty flavor of the rice, essential for your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to.

Step 3: Gradually Add Broth
Begin adding 4 cups of hot chicken broth or vegetable stock, ½ cup at a time. Stir continuously, allowing the rice to absorb the liquid fully before adding more. This process should take about 20 minutes; the risotto will become creamy and slightly al dente, creating the perfect texture to complement your scallops.

Step 4: Finish the Risotto
Once the risotto reaches the desired creaminess, season it with salt, pepper, and ½ cup of freshly grated Parmesan cheese. Stir in ¼ cup of chopped fresh parsley for a pop of color and flavor. Remove from heat and cover to keep warm while you focus on the scallops, ensuring both components are ready to impress.

Step 5: Prepare the Scallops
Rinse and pat 1 pound of jumbo sea scallops dry using paper towels, then season them liberally with salt and pepper. Heat 2 tablespoons of oil in a cast iron skillet over high heat until shimmering. Sear the scallops for about 2 minutes on each side until they develop a rich, golden crust. Flip them carefully to achieve even searing.

Step 6: Create the Lemon Butter Sauce
Remove the scallops from the skillet and set aside on a plate. In the same skillet, add 2 tablespoons of butter and the juice from 1 lemon, stirring to melt and combine. Return the scallops to the skillet, spooning the luscious lemon butter sauce over them for an additional 30-90 seconds to ensure they’re well-coated and heated through.

Step 7: Serve and Garnish
Spoon the creamy Parmesan risotto onto serving plates and nestle the seared scallops on top. Drizzle with the lemon butter sauce and garnish with extra parsley for a fresh touch. Storage Tips for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to

  •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days. The scallops may lose some tenderness, so reheat gently on low heat to maintain their texture.
  • Freezer: It’s best to avoid freezing the scallops, as they can become rubbery. However, the risotto can be frozen for up to 1 month. Thaw in the fridge before reheating.
  • Reheating: For best results, reheat the risotto on the stovetop over medium heat, adding a splash of broth or water to maintain creaminess, while reheating scallops on low to avoid overcooking.
  • Room Temperature: Allow the dish to cool to room temperature before refrigerating. Avoid leaving it out for more than 2 hours to ensure food safety.

Expert Tips for Lemon Butter Scallops

  • Perfect Scallop Searing: Ensure scallops are completely dry before cooking to achieve a beautiful golden crust. Wet scallops will steam instead of sear, affecting texture.

  • Temperature Matters: Use high heat when cooking scallops to avoid overcooking; they should only take 2-3 minutes on each side. Keep an eye on them while making your risotto.

  • Stir Gradually: When adding the hot chicken broth to the risotto, do so gradually—allowing full absorption before adding more ensures creamy consistency without clumps.

  • Wine Substitution: If you’re unsure about cooking with wine, feel free to substitute with additional stock. Just remember that it’ll alter the depth of flavor in your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to.

  • Fresh Ingredients: Always opt for fresh parsley and freshly grated Parmesan cheese to maximize flavor. Pre-shredded cheese can often be grainy and dull in taste.

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to Recipe FAQs

What should I look for when selecting scallops?
Absolutely! When choosing scallops, look for fresh jumbo sea scallops that are slightly translucent and smell like the ocean—not fishy. The side muscle should be removed, as it can be tough. An ideal scallop has a creamy color without any dark spots or dryness.

How should I store leftover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to?
Leftovers should be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. However, be aware that scallops may lose some tenderness upon reheating. Gently warm them on low heat to maintain their buttery texture. Creamy risotto can be a bit thick after chilling; you can add a splash of broth when reheating to restore its creamy consistency.

Can I freeze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to?
It’s best to avoid freezing the scallops since it makes them rubbery once thawed. However, the risotto itself can be frozen for up to 1 month. To do this, let the risotto cool to room temperature, then spoon it into a freezer-safe container. When ready to enjoy, thaw the risotto in the fridge overnight and reheat on the stovetop, adding a little broth or water to bring back its creamy texture.

What are some common mistakes to avoid when making risotto?
One common mistake is adding all the broth at once, which can lead to clumpy risotto. Instead, add the hot broth gradually—½ cup at a time—stirring frequently and allowing each addition to be fully absorbed before the next. This slow process is key in developing that characteristic creamy texture! Additionally, remember to keep the broth hot while you’re cooking, as cold broth can disrupt the cooking process.

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to

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to for Date Night Bliss

Lemon Butter Scallops Over Parmesan Risotto is a delightful dish perfect for date night, combining creamy risotto with succulent scallops.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 2 plates
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: Italian
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

For the Scallops
  • 1 pound jumbo sea scallops
  • 2 tablespoons butter for cooking
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ley chopped, for garnish
  • 1 whole lemon juiced and cut into wedges
For the Risotto
  • 1 cup Arborio rice
  • 4 cups chicken broth or vegetable stock hot
  • ½ cup white wine or substitute with stock
  • ½ cup Parmesan cheese freshly grated
  • 1 medium shallot fin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 cup mushrooms chopped, shiitake or baby bella
  • to taste salt
  • to taste pepper

Equipment

  • Non-stick pan
  • Cast iron skillet

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. In a non-stick pan,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at. Sauté 1 finely chopped shallot and 2 minced garlic cloves for 1-2 minutes until softened and fragrant. Add 1 cup of chopped mushrooms and cook for another 1-2 minutes until they begin to brown.
  2. Stir in 1 cup of Arborio rice and cook for 1 minute. Pour in ½ cup of white wine, stirring and letting it simmer until nearly absorbed, about 2-3 minutes.
  3. Begin adding 4 cups of hot chicken broth or vegetable stock, ½ cup at a time, stirring continuously for about 20 minutes until the risotto is creamy and slightly al dente.
  4. Once creamy, season the risotto with salt, pepper, and ½ cup of freshly grated Parmesan cheese. Stir in ¼ cup of chopped fresh parsley and cover to keep warm.
  5. Rinse and pat 1 pound of jumbo sea scallops dry; season liberally with salt and pepper. Heat 2 tablespoons of oil in a cast iron skillet over high heat and sear the scallops for about 2 minutes on each side until golden.
  6. Remove scallops and in the same skillet, add 2 tablespoons of butter and the juice from 1 lemon, stirring to melt. Return scallops to the skillet, spooning the sauce over them for an additional 30-90 seconds.
  7. Spoon the risotto onto plates, top with scallops, drizzle with lemon butter sauce, and garnish with extra parsley.
